This module equips Emergency Response Team members with the knowledge and practical skills required to safely perform rescues in confined spaces. It covers hazard identification, risk assessment, rescue techniques, use of specialized equipment, and compliance with legal and safety standards. The course emphasises teamwork, communication, and adherence to rescue protocols to prevent injury or fatalities during confined space incidents.

Who should apply:

This  training course is aimed at the following:

  • Emergency Response Team members assigned to confined space rescue duties.
  • Health & Safety Officers and Emergency Coordinators.
  • Supervisors and managers responsible for confined space entry operations.
  • Anyone involved in emergency planning for confined space work.

      Pre-requisites for joining this course: Completed Mod1 and Mod 2, Previous competency in Low/Med/High cfs.

Course Content:

The course covers the following elements:

  • Introduction to Confined Space
  • Hazards in Confined Spaces
  • Risk Assessment & Permit to Work System
  • Rescue Planning & Procedures
  • Rescue Equipment & PPE
  • Communication & Coordination

Learning Outcomes:

By the end of this module, participants will be able to:

  • Identify confined space hazards and apply risk assessment principles.
  • Explain legal requirements and permit-to-work systems.
  • Select and use appropriate rescue equipment and PPE.
  • Execute confined space rescue procedures safely and effectively.
  • Communicate and document rescue operations for compliance and improvement.

Assessment Method:

  • Written Assessment: Multiple-choice and short-answer questions on confined space hazards and rescue protocols.
  • Practical Assessment: Hands-on confined space rescue exercise using equipment.
  • Continuous Assessment: Participation in group discussions and scenario-based drills.
